While still plagued by the â??separate but unequalâ?? ruling of â??Plessy vs. Fergusonâ??, as well as Jim Crow laws, blacks seeking a better life began the northern migration from the south. Blacks gained employment in the industrial centers of America and sent for the families to begin the road to economic equality and pursuit of their American Dream.
They got better jobs than what they had before and after the war they were treated a little more equally.
